Historical Events on January 10

History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on January 10th.

YearEvent
9The Western Han dynasty ends when Wang Mang claims that the divine Mandate of Heaven called for the end of the dynasty and the beginning of his own, the Xin dynasty.
69Lucius Calpurnius Piso Licinianus is appointed by Galba as deputy Roman Emperor.
236Pope Fabian succeeds Anterus to become the twentieth pope of Rome.
1072Robert Guiscard conquers Palermo in Sicily for the Normans.
1430Philip the Good, the Duke of Burgundy, establishes the Order of the Golden Fleece, the most prestigious, exclusive, and expensive order of chivalry in the world.
1475Stephen III of Moldavia defeats the Ottoman Empire at the Battle of Vaslui.
1645Archbishop William Laud is beheaded for treason at the Tower of London.
1776American Revolution: Thomas Paine publishes his pamphlet Common Sense.
1791The Siege of Dunlap's Station begins near Cincinnati during the Northwest Indian War.
1812The first steamboat on the Ohio River or the Mississippi River arrives in New Orleans, 82 days after departing from Pittsburgh.

Popular Baby Name on January 10, 1943

In 1943, there were many popular baby names. For baby boys, James is the most used. A total of 80,274 baby boys were named James in 1943. The rest were named Robert, John, William and Richard. While the popular baby girl name in 1943 was Mary. There were 66,173 baby girls named Mary that year. While the rest were named Barbara, Patricia, Linda and Carol. These statistics are obtained from ssa.gov which compiles popular baby names of the last century in United States.
